Coherent, Inc - The Worldwide Leader in Photonics
Nasdaq: COHR
In the highly sophisticated industry of photonics, Coherent, Inc. leads the way, offering reliability, cost, and performance advantages for the widest range of commercial and scientific research applications.
Founded in 1966, Coherent has production and research facilities spanning the world, supplying everything from laser systems and components to laser measurement and control products and precision optics to over 80 countries. Notably, many of its customers are Fortune 500™ leading manufacturers and scientific researchers from numerous universities and institutes across the Americas, Europe, and Pacific Rim.
Markets for Coherent’s products include microelectronics (which includes semiconductor test and measurement, flat panel display manufacturing, and advanced packaging), scientific research and government programs, materials processing, and OEM components and instrumentation (which includes such areas as biotechnology, medical imaging and treatment).
Since its inception, Coherent has grown through internal expansion and strategic acquisitions of complementary technologies, intellectual property, manufacturing processes, and product offerings. Coherent also consistently invests over 10 percent of its annual revenue into research and development.
The company’s strategy is to continue to develop innovative and proprietary products and solutions that meet the needs of customers and that are based on Coherent’s core expertise in lasers and optical technologies.

| WARNING: Be aware of job search related scams. Cyber scammers have been posting fraudulent job openings for Coherent on several internet job sites. These positions include acting as "Regional Representatives." These scammers ask job applicants to wire money to individuals in foreign countries. DO NOT DO SO. Coherent does not ask job applicants to wire money to anyone. If you are either the victim of this scammer or if you have received a request to send money to anyone in connection with a Coherent job, please file a formal complaint at www.IC3.gov, which is the website maintained by the Internet Crime Complaint Center, a partnership of the FBI, the National White Collar Crime Center, and Bureau of Justice Assistance. |
